sfc: decouple TXQ type from label
Make it possible to have an arbitrary mapping from types to labels,
because when we add inner-csum-offload TXQs there will no longer be a
convenient nesting hierarchy of NIC types (EF10 will have inner-csum
TXQs, while Siena will have HIGHPRI).
Correct a misleading comment on efx_hard_start_xmit().
